Introduction to Toyota’s Payment Extension Policy

Toyota Financial Services (TFS) understands that life can be unpredictable, and sometimes, customers may need temporary assistance with their payments. Toyota’s payment extension policy is designed to provide relief to customers who are experiencing financial difficulties. The policy allows eligible customers to temporarily suspend or extend their payments, giving them time to recover from their financial setbacks. However, it’s crucial to note that payment extensions are not automatic and require approval from TFS.

Eligibility Criteria for Payment Extensions

To be eligible for a payment extension, you must meet specific criteria set by TFS. Your account must be in good standing, and you must have made all previous payments on time. Additionally, you’ll need to provide documentation to support your request, such as proof of income, medical bills, or other relevant financial information. The eligibility criteria may vary depending on the type of vehicle financing or leasing agreement you have with Toyota.

Types of Payment Extensions Offered by Toyota

Toyota offers different types of payment extensions to cater to various customer needs. These include:

  • Payment deferral: This option allows you to temporarily suspend your payments for a specified period, usually 1-3 months. The deferred payments will be added to the end of your contract, and you’ll need to make catch-up payments once the deferral period ends.
  • Payment extension: This option extends the term of your contract, reducing your monthly payments. However, this may result in paying more interest over the life of the loan.

Consequences of Not Making Payments on Time

If you’re unable to make your payments on time and don’t request a payment extension, you may face negative consequences, including late fees, penalties, and damage to your credit score. In extreme cases, TFS may repossess your vehicle, which can have long-term effects on your credit history. It’s crucial to communicate with TFS and explore available options to avoid these consequences.

Will a Payment Extension from Toyota Affect My Credit Score?

A payment extension from Toyota may have an impact on your credit score, although the extent of this impact will depend on various factors, such as your payment history, credit utilization, and the specific terms of your loan or lease agreement. If you’ve been making timely payments and are experiencing temporary financial difficulties, Toyota may report your payment extension to the credit bureaus as a one-time exception, which may not significantly affect your credit score. However, if you have a history of late payments or defaults, a payment extension may be viewed as a higher-risk arrangement, potentially leading to a negative impact on your credit score.

To minimize the potential impact on your credit score, it’s essential to communicate openly with Toyota’s customer service representatives and ensure that your payment extension is structured in a way that avoids negative reporting to the credit bureaus. You should also continue making payments on time, as agreed upon in your extension agreement, to demonstrate your commitment to meeting your financial obligations.
